Product Overview
Conductive Polymer Aluminum Solid Capacitors (URH Series) offer low ESR at high frequencies, high ripple current capability, and 2,000 hours of endurance at 125C. These capacitors are designed for demanding applications requiring reliable performance under harsh conditions.

Performance Characteristics
| Item | Performance Characteristics |
| Category Temperature Range | -55 ~ +125 |
| Working Voltage Range | 2.5 ~ 35Vdc |
| Surge Voltage | Rated Voltage x1.15 |
| Capacitance Tolerance | M: 20% (at 25 and 120Hz) |
| ESR | See the standard ratings table (at 25, 100~300KHz) |
| Dissipation Factor (Tan) | See the standard ratings table (at 25, 120Hz) |
| Leakage Current 1 | See the standard ratings table (Impress the rated voltage for 2 minutes) |
| Low Temperature Characteristics | Impedance Ratio Z(-25)/Z(+25) 1.15 at 100KHz Z(-55)/Z(+25) 1.25 at 100KHz |
| Endurance | 2,000 hours at 125C (Capacitance change 20%, ESR 150%, Dissipation factor(tan) 150%, Leakage current specified value) |
| Damp Heat (Steady State) | 1,000 hours at 60 90 to 95% RH (Capacitance change 20%, ESR 150%, Dissipation factor(tan) 150%, Leakage current specified value) |
